1. A child safety seat assembly comprising:

  • a base including a shell body and an adjustable platform, the shell body having a first portion having a bottom adapted to provide stable resting support on a vehicle seat and a second portion extending upward from the first portion, the adjustable platform being movable along the first and second portions;

    a latch mechanism operable to lock the adjustable platform with the shell body, wherein the latch mechanism includes;

    an elongated rack affixed with the shell body and including a plurality of lock positions;

    a latching element pivotally connected with the adjustable platform; and

    a bar linkage having a transverse segment extending generally parallel to a width direction of the base and pivotally connected with the adjustable platform, and a side segment connected with the transverse segment, the latching element being affixed with the transverse segment of the bar linkage;

    wherein the latching element is adapted to engage with one of the lock positions to lock the adjustable platform in position relative to the shell body;

    a release mechanism connected with the latch mechanism, wherein the release mechanism includes;

    a release button assembled with the adjustable platform at a position adjacent to the side segment; and

    a lever pivotally connected with the adjustable platform, wherein the lever has a first end adapted to contact with the release button, and a second end adapted to contact with the side segment;

    wherein the release button is operable to drive the bar linkage in rotation via the lever to disengage the latching element from the rack; and

    a child seat detachably installed on the base and having a seat portion and a seatback, wherein once the child seat is installed with the base and secured with the adjustable platform, the second portion of the base has a front-facing region that rises above and faces a front of the seat portion such that a leg room is delimited between the front-facing region and the front of the seat portion for receiving the legs of a child sitting on the child seat, a displacement of the child seat along with the adjustable platform concurrently causing a variation in a distance between the seat portion and the front-facing region of the second portion to adjust the leg room, and modification of an inclination of the child seat relative to the base.
